Denture Types

Understanding the different types of dentures is crucial in choosing the right option for you. Here's a brief overview:

  • Full Dentures: Replace all teeth in the upper or lower arch.
  • Partial Dentures: Replace missing teeth while using existing natural teeth for support.
  • Immediate Dentures: Placed immediately after tooth extraction, providing a temporary solution.
  • Implant-Supported Dentures: Attached to dental implants, providing a more secure and stable fit.

Materials

The material of your dentures impacts their durability, aesthetics, and cost.

  • Acrylic: The most common and affordable material, known for its durability and ease of maintenance.
  • Porcelain: More expensive but offers a natural look and feel, closely resembling real teeth.
  • Nylon: Flexible and comfortable, suitable for patients with sensitive mouths or gum irritation.

Aftercare

After receiving your dentures, proper care is essential to ensure longevity and functionality.

  • Regular cleanings: Brush your dentures daily with a denture cleaner and soft-bristled brush.
  • Relines: Over time, dentures may need to be relined to maintain a comfortable fit.
  • Repairs: Dentures can sometimes crack or break, requiring repairs from a qualified dental professional.

FAQ about Affordable Dentures in Ocoee

Q: What is the average cost of dentures in Ocoee?

A: The cost of dentures can range from a few hundred dollars to several thousand dollars, depending on the type, materials, and lab fees.

Q: Do I need to pay for dentures upfront?

A: Many dentists offer financing options, such as payment plans or insurance coverage, to help patients afford dentures.

Q: How long do dentures last?

A: With proper care, dentures can last for 5-10 years or longer.

Q: Can I eat anything with dentures?

A: Initially, you may need to adjust your diet and avoid hard or sticky foods. As you get used to your dentures, you can gradually expand your food choices.

Q: How long does it take to get used to dentures?

A: It can take a few weeks or even months to fully adjust to dentures.
